Most books and articles not available in Biddle, on campus, in Drexel's main library, or in pdf can often be borrowed through Interlibrary Loan (ILL). Your Research Editor is the only person on each journal authorized to place ILL requests for the journal. It is your responsibility to provide the Research Editor with accurate information regarding the status of items not available.
